One problem discovered at beginning of the install. I replaced the front 2 ea 120mm fans that are included with 2 ea 140mm cooler master blue fans. There is not enough room to clear the fans with a small divider thats part of the front panel. The solution I did make was to leave the fans mounted loosely until the front panel was re installed and then tighten fans. This is a temporary fix and is not the best In my opinion. A small relocation of the 140mm mounting holes up toward the top of the case would solve this problem. There is zero clearance between 140mm fan and the front circuit board that holds the audio and on off switches even after this fix. I did use cooler master fans and this mechanical problem kinda surprised me. I am now running the fans installed without other hardware, waiting on the cooler master 80mm silent fans to arrive tommorow. If you don't correct for this mechanical problem with 140 mm fans, the push buttons have to travel farther, and the audio and mic jacks + usb 3.0 jacks dont reach the front panel and the panel will be bowed. IF this wasn't brand new I could make some mechanical mods to fix this quite easily
